MnDOT ramp closures begin June 15

Construction on Cedar Lake Road and Jordan Avenue South begins the week of June 15.This MnDOT project is not part of the Cedar Lake Road Improvements project, but will impact drivers in the area.

During construction, both lanes of Cedar Lake Road over the Hwy 169 Bridge will be reduced to one lane. Temporary four-way stop signs will be installed at the intersections of Cedar Lake Road and both legs of Jordan Avenue South for the entirety of the project.

With the closure of Jordan Avenue South, both on and off ramps to Cedar Lake Road from northbound 169 will be closed. Detour signs will be posted for motorists. View the detour from northbound Hwy 169 to Cedar Lake Rd. and the detour from Cedar Lake Rd. to northbound Hwy 169.

Additionally, the east leg of Jordan Avenue South in St Louis Park from Hwy 169 will be closed to Cedar Lake Road for about a month.
